Cattleyas are best known for their fragrance and use as corsages in years past. These orchids are originally from Central and South America, and today, the choices are almost endless for color, and size. Cattleyas are comprised from many related types of orchids to include Laelia, Brassavola, Sophronitis and Encyclia. How do you grow these beauties? Provide them with good light, but take care to protect them from direct sunlight as a way to prevent burning the leaves. Flowers will develop on the new growths produced from the pseudobulbs. Pseudobulbs act as a water source for the plant, meaning that you don't want to overwater. Let the plant dry out slightly before watering as a general rule. Cattleyas prefer a humid growing area, and like to be fed "weekly, weakly" with a well balanced fertilizer. Use a 20-20-20 formula, and before flowering occurs, use an orchid fertilizer with a higher middle number which will assist in producing healthy, large, and bright flowers.
